Hi everyone,
Let's go to LACMA (Los Angeles County Museum of Art) for Los Angeles Sketchcrawl!
This is a good place to sketch buildings and outdoor sculptures, fashionably-dressed art patrons, and see art up close in the galleries.
+optional: we can also choose to walk to either La Brea Tar Pits next door or to Farmer's Market/the Grove (about 1 mile/20 minute walk) afterwards for more sketching, and look at each others' sketches over lunch.
======
Meet at:
Saturday, January 25, 2014
10:30am
(Meet at front of lamp posts facing Wilshire Blvd.)
LACMA (Los Angeles County Museum of Art)
5905 Wilshire Blvd, Los Angeles, CA 90036
http://lacma.org/
Free admission for the day (thanks to Museums Free-for-All-Day organized by SoCal Museums http://touch.latimes.com/#section/-1/ar ... -78821455/)
Bring $ for food/parking, wear comfortable shoes and dress for the weather with sunscreen/hat and/or jacket
Parking:
$10/day in the lot on Wilshire or underground parking (entrance on 6th Street), free or metered on the side streets - read the signs!
Public transportation:
Metro 20 & 720 on Wilshire and 217, 218 and 780 on Fairfax all stop within half a block of the museum. For public transportation information, call 323-GoMetro (323 466-3876) or use the Metro Trip Planner at http://www.metro.net/.

I sketched the two massive and iconic outdoor sculptures: "The Rock" (Levitated Mass by Michael Heizer) and "The Lamps" (Urban Lights by Chris Burden).
